A Student-Made Microfluidic Device for Electrophoretic Separation of Food Dyes
Teerasong, Saowapak; McClain, Robert L.
Journal of Chemical Education, v88 n4 p465-467 Apr 2011
We have developed an undergraduate laboratory activity to introduce students to microfluidics. In the activity, each student constructs their own microfluidic device using simple photolithographic techniques and then uses the device to separate a food dye mixture by electrophoresis. Dyes are used so that students are able to visually observe the separation. (Contains 4 figures.)
